Quartzite is a metamorphic rock formed when quartz-rich sandstone or chert has been exposed to high temperatures and pressures. Such conditions fuse the quartz grains together forming a dense, hard, equigranular rock. The name quartzite implies not only a high degree of induration (hardness), but also a high quartz content. Quartzite generally comprises greater than 90% percent quartz, and some examples, containing up to 99% quartz, and are the largest and purest concentrations of silica in the Earth's crust. Although a quartz-rich sandstone can look similar to quartzite, a fresh broken surface of quartzite will show breakage across quartz grains, whereas the sandstone will break around quartz grains. Quartzite also tends to have a sugary appearance and glassy lustre. The variety of colours displayed by quartzite are a consequence of minor amounts of impurities being incorporated with the quartz during metamorphism. Although quartzite can sometimes appear superficially similar to marble, a piece of quartzite will not be able to be scratched by a metal blade, and quartzite will not fizz on contact with dilute hydrochloric acid.Explanation:

What type of cells have a high concentration of mitochondria?
1) skin cells
2) blood cells
3) heart cells
4) nerve cells

Answers

Explanation:

Mitochondria produce cellular energy via respiration, and cells have more mitochondria if they require more energy. So the cell that has the most Mitochondria per cell is easily cells located in the heart. The reason for this is the cell has to continuously pump blood and maintain a circulatory equilibrium, to serve this function it requires energy continuously but it’s good that respiration happens continuously, all the time, 24/7 to keep you alive. Other cells that require more Mitochondria to serve a particular function: the other cardiovascular cells that aren’t located in the heart but in the arteries and veins, the lung cells exporting carbon dioxide from the body and intaking oxygen all the time (fun fact: your lungs are made up of 80% water :) to assist in “filling” oxygen to the blood) another notable place is the hippocampus located in the central part of the brain, this part of the brain maintains CO2 and Oxygen levels in the blood as well as identifying the body’s internal temperature all the time. The pattern, that cells that require to monitor or deliver a particular function continuously require more Mitochondria to assist in the function. So all in all:

The cells of the heart

Other cardiovascular cells particularly in the arteries

The lung cells

The hippocampus

When it comes to cells with high concentrations of mitochondria, 3. Heart cells are ranked quite high on the list.

The Mitochondria is very important because:

It is where cellular respiration takes place Produces energy for the cell

Muscle cells like the heart need a lot of energy to carry out their functions. The heart for instance needs a higher amount of energy to continually pump blood. For this reason, it has a high concentration of mitochondria to produce that needed energy.

In conclusion, heart cells have a high concentration of mitochondria.

Cells acquire low-density lipoproteins (LDLs) by____

Answers

Cells use receptor-mediated endocytosis to acquire LDLs by binding to LDL receptors on the membrane and internalizing the complex.

Cells acquire low-density lipoproteins (LDLs) by a process known as receptor-mediated endocytosis. This process involves the binding of LDLs to LDL receptors on the cell membrane, which triggers the internalization of the LDL-receptor complex into the cell by invagination of the membrane, forming a vesicle or endosome. The endosome containing the LDLs is then transported to the lysosome, where the LDLs are degraded, releasing free cholesterol and amino acids that can be used by the cell. This process is important for maintaining normal cholesterol levels in the body and is regulated by a complex interplay of enzymes and signaling molecules.

Which two situations would result in a recombination frequency of 50% between two genes?

Answers

The two situations that would result in a recombination frequency of 50% between two genes are when the two genes are located on different chromosomes.

Or when they are located far apart from each other on the same chromosome. In both cases, the likelihood of crossing over events during meiosis is high, leading to a high recombination frequency of 50% between the two genes.
Two situations that would result in a recombination frequency of 50% between two genes are:
1. The genes are located on different chromosomes: When two genes are located on separate chromosomes, they will assort independently during meiosis, leading to a 50% recombination frequency. This occurs because the genes have an equal chance of being inherited together or separately.
2. The genes are located far apart on the same chromosome: When two genes are located far apart on the same chromosome, crossing over events during meiosis are more likely to occur between them. As a result, the recombination frequency approaches 50%, indicating that the genes are assorting independently and are not tightly linked.
